Expanded polystyrene (EPS) is a versatile and lightweight material that has become a popular choice in the construction industry EPS 70 100mm, specifically, refers to EPS with a density of 70 kg/m3 and a thickness of 100mm This type of EPS is commonly used for insulation purposes in buildings and has several benefits that make it an ideal choice for construction projects.
One of the main advantages of EPS 70 100mm is its excellent thermal insulation properties As a building material, EPS has a low thermal conductivity, which means it can effectively reduce heat transfer through walls, floors, and roofs By incorporating EPS 70 100mm insulation into a building’s envelope, the overall energy efficiency of the structure can be significantly improved This can result in lower heating and cooling costs for building owners, as well as a reduced carbon footprint.
In addition to its thermal insulation properties, EPS 70 100mm is also a lightweight and easy-to-handle material This makes it a popular choice among builders and contractors, as it can be easily transported to the construction site and installed with minimal effort The lightweight nature of EPS 70 100mm also helps to reduce the overall weight of the building, which can be beneficial in seismic zones or areas with strict building codes.
Another key advantage of EPS 70 100mm is its moisture resistance Unlike some other insulation materials, EPS does not absorb moisture, which can help prevent mold and mildew growth within the building envelope This can improve indoor air quality and contribute to a healthier living environment for occupants.

When properly installed and maintained, EPS insulation can retain its thermal properties for many years without significant degradation This can help extend the lifespan of the building and reduce the need for frequent maintenance or replacement of insulation materials.
Furthermore, EPS 70 100mm is a cost-effective insulation solution for construction projects Compared to other insulation materials, such as fiberglass or mineral wool, EPS is often more affordable Additionally, the lightweight nature of EPS can help reduce labor costs associated with transportation and installation, further contributing to the overall cost savings for builders and property owners.
In terms of environmental sustainability, EPS 70 100mm is a recyclable material that can be repurposed into new products at the end of its lifespan This helps reduce waste in landfills and promotes a more sustainable construction industry Additionally, the energy-saving benefits of using EPS insulation can help reduce greenhouse gas emissions and contribute to a greener building sector.
